Output 95214e5895d6046b17e812d80c3799361165502ee69ac4b8d4bed70e41302436:1

value
590405
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e563b0b6e4decb5c0b4a175a4a7741664992cfae OP_EQUAL
address
3Nbv65M5oeSHc6YQA8v4KWY2CYhSgF9wHJ
transaction
95214e5895d6046b17e812d80c3799361165502ee69ac4b8d4bed70e41302436
spent
true